site stats

Dynamic sampling oracle

WebApr 29, 2016 · Without the dynamic stats Oracle guessed the group by would return 33 rows. But it actually gives 10. With dynamic stats the estimate is correct. ... The … WebDec 25, 2004 · Clarificaion about optimizer_dynamic_sampling Hi,From the 9.2 Oracle documenation:'The cardinality statistic is used, if it exists. If there is a predicate, dynamic sampling is done with a table hint and cardinality is not estimated.To force cardinality estimation even for an analyzed table, you can use a further hint, dynamic_samplin

Oracle Dynamic Sampling tips

WebOracle Database SQL Tuning Guide for detailed information about the values (0 – 11) that can be set for the OPTIMIZER_DYNAMIC_SAMPLING parameter. OPTIMIZER_DYNAMIC_SAMPLING controls both when the database gathers dynamic … WebNov 14, 2024 · In level 4, dynamic sampling is done as soon as there is a complex predicate in the where clause. And the use of the UPPER () function is considered as a complex predicate. However, in this case, because I have extended statistics, it should be considered as a simple column=value predicate. Here I’ve set dynamic sampling … open bakery kemptown https://magnoliathreadcompany.com

sql - 帶有Oracle隱形索引的奇怪執行計划 - 堆棧內存溢出

WebNote: Dynamic statistics were called dynamic sampling in releases before Oracle Database 12 c. When this parameter is set to 11, the optimizer will use dynamic … WebTo address the issue, Scheduled Sampling has been proposed. However, there are certain limitations in Scheduled Sampling and we propose two dynamic oracle-based methods to improve it. We manage to mitigate the discrepancy by changing the training process towards a less guided scheme and meanwhile aggregating the oracle’s demonstrations. WebOur technologist samples dynamically, considers usage, and sets levels. open balance equity

Optimizer Dynamic Statistics …

Category:Oracle dynamic_sampling hint tips

Tags:Dynamic sampling oracle

Dynamic sampling oracle

Dynamic Sampling (I), an Introduction – Part 2 - Simple Talk

WebSep 13, 2024 · Testing dynamic sampling. If you test dynamic sampling on a workload, be careful about how you interpret the results. If workload SQL statements don’t take … http://www.dba-oracle.com/t_dynamic_sampling_hint.htm

Dynamic sampling oracle

Did you know?

WebSep 20, 2024 · Scope. Parties interested in Optimizer Dynamic Statistics (previously Dynamic Sampling) details. Note that from Oracle Database 12c, dynamic sampling has been enhanced to become dynamic statistics. Dynamic statistics allow the optimizer to augment existing statistics to get more accurate cardinality estimates for not only single … WebThe use of the 10g dynamic_sampling hint is very useful for highly volatile tables and global temporary tables.. In 10g, you can use the dynamic_sampling hint to direct …

WebDynamic Sampling in 12C. Dynamic Sampling has been renamed to Dynamic Statistics in Oracle Database 12c. Much of the functionality is the same, but a new sample level of 11 has been added. The new setting allows the optimizer to decide if dynamic statistics should be sampled. and, if so, what sample level to use. Why Use Dynamic Sampling WebOracle Database SQL Tuning Guide for detailed information about the values (0 – 11) that can be set for the OPTIMIZER_DYNAMIC_SAMPLING parameter. OPTIMIZER_DYNAMIC_SAMPLING controls both when the database gathers dynamic statistics, and the size of the sample that the optimizer uses to gather the statistics.

WebJun 4, 2013 · Oracle Documentation. With dynamic sampling, the database augments statistics by issuing recursive SQL to scan a small random sample of table blocks. Dynamic sampling augments missing or insufficient optimizer statistics. Using dynamic sampling the optimizer can improve plans by making better estimates for predicate selectivity. … WebThere are two ways to use dynamic sampling: The OPTIMIZER_DYNAMIC_SAMPLING parameter can be set at the database instance level and can also be overridden at the...

http://dba-oracle.com/t_optimizer_dynamic_sampling_tips.htm

http://www.remote-dba.net/oracle_10g_tuning/t_oracle10g_dynamic_sampling.htm iowa individual tax rates for 2022http://www.dba-oracle.com/t_dynamic_sampling_hint.htm open .bak file windowsWebSep 13, 2024 · Testing dynamic sampling. If you test dynamic sampling on a workload, be careful about how you interpret the results. If workload SQL statements don’t take very long to complete, an increase in parse time could affect end-to-end times enough to make results look poor. Dynamic statistics are collected during hard parse, not soft parse. open balance credit cardWeblevel 4 - Apply dynamic sampling to all tables that meet Level 3 criteria, plus all tables that have single-table predicates that reference 2 or more columns. The number of blocks sampled is the default number of dynamic sampling blocks. For unanalyzed tables, the number of blocks sampled is two times the default number of dynamic sampling blocks. open balanced conversationsWebJan 6, 2015 · Automatic dynamic sampling was introduced in 11G Release 2. Description of this feature can be found in this document: Dynamic sampling and its impact on the … open bak files autocadWebThe use of the 10g dynamic_sampling hint is very useful for highly volatile tables and global temporary tables.. In 10g, you can use the dynamic_sampling hint to direct Oracle to estimate the cardinality of highly volatile tables.. The dynamic sampling hint is also useful for estimating the size of dynamically created objects such as global temporary … open bak file in microsoftWebFeb 8, 2012 · Dynamic Sampling (I), an Introduction – Part 2. If you follow me on my blog you might wonder if I let you get away without an actual test case, and of course I won’t do so. Here is a simple test case that demonstrates Dynamic Sampling in action: set echo on timing on time on drop table t; purge table t; — Create a sample table create table. iowa indian tribe history